sacal 2010-07-31 14:31

Re: [Android] NITDroid V2 Help/Tutorial Topic - Updated
 
I have multiboot installed and i can boot omap1, power37 and NITdroid without problems. My gratitude to the developers for that.

However i would like to auto load the module bq27x00_battery when i boot titans power37.

I think that:

Code:

echo bq27x00_battery >> /etc/modules
doesn't work with multiboot because whenever i boot power37 i have to execute:

Code:

modprobe bq27x00_battery
to get that module active.

There is a modules.boot.example file in /etc that is part of multiboot package.
I have tried to create a /etc/modules.boot file with:


Code:

#
# modules.boot
#
# List of modules the bootloader (multiboot) shall load.
#
bq27x00_battery

but then booting power37 fails.

Can anyone help with this issue?

Thanks

d-iivil 2010-07-31 16:35

Re: [Android] NITDroid V2 Help/Tutorial Topic
 
Quote:

Originally Posted by kennibal (Post 771493)
This describes mine too. I still don't know the cause. Running on 4gb class 4.

Got it working by wiping the android partition clear, extracting the files there again and then not to install the droid-kernel instead of what guide says. And also booting with kb closed right after selecting the boot option.
